Sustainable Automotive Biofuels: Market Insights and Outlook
As the world becomes more conscious of the impact of climate change, the automotive industry is also shifting towards sustainable solutions. One of the most promising solutions is the use of biofuels in vehicles. Biofuels are renewable and sustainable sources of energy that can be produced from various organic materials such as crops, waste, and algae. The use of biofuels in the automotive industry can significantly reduce greenhouse gas emissions and dependence on fossil fuels. Overview
The global sustainable automotive biofuels market is expected to grow significantly in the coming years. According to a report by Grand View Research, the market size was valued at USD 6.8 billion in 2019 and is expected to reach USD 11.1 billion by 2027, growing at a CAGR of 6.3% from 2020 to 2027. The increasing demand for sustainable and renewable energy sources, government initiatives, and the need to reduce greenhouse gas emissions are some of the key factors driving the growth of the market.

Market Challenges
Despite the promising growth prospects, the sustainable automotive biofuels market faces several challenges. One of the major challenges is the high production cost of biofuels compared to conventional fuels. The production of biofuels requires significant investment in infrastructure, technology, and raw materials. This makes it difficult for small and medium-sized enterprises to enter the market.
Another challenge is the limited availability of raw materials. The production of biofuels requires large quantities of crops, waste, and other organic materials. The increasing demand for biofuels can lead to competition for these resources, which can drive up the prices and affect the availability of food and other essential products.
Market Opportunities
Despite the challenges, the sustainable automotive biofuels market offers several opportunities for growth and innovation. One of the key opportunities is the development of advanced biofuels. Advanced biofuels are produced from non-food sources such as algae, waste, and other organic materials. They offer higher efficiency and lower greenhouse gas emissions compared to conventional biofuels.
Another opportunity is the expansion of the market in developing countries. Developing countries are experiencing rapid economic growth and increasing demand for energy. The use of biofuels in these countries can help reduce their dependence on fossil fuels and promote sustainable development.
